Package: tk8.3-dev
Version: 8.3.5-6

I'm trying to build gnu-smalltalk with Blox (uses
Tcl/Tk) on powerpc, blox appears not to build on
architectures other than i386 if you examine
gnu-smalltalk's buildd logs.

please see 

http://bugs.debian.org/cgi-bin/bugreport.cgi?bug=356043

I'm investigating the powerpc case as I have only i386
and powerpc available.

I have traced an issue to the entry for TK_XINCLUDES,
on powerpc it is set to

'# no special path needed'

Which confuses gcc when invoked from gnu-smalltalk's
configure script.

Not sure what causes this - investigating.
